首页 前端知识 echarts显示markLine

echarts显示markLine

2024-03-24 22:03:50 前端知识 前端哥 118 934 我要收藏

问题描述

提示:这里描述具体问题:在echarts中显示markLine,代码正常设置就是不显示markLine线。

原因有以下几点:
1.markline的数值超出纵坐标范围。
2.markline设置的时候echarts图表中没有数据,这时候需要先设置markLine线,然后获取echarts,再次设置显示就可以了。

          series = yData
          const option = chart.getOption()
          option.xAxis[0].data = xAxis
          option.series = series
          chart.setOption(option, true)
          // 显示markLine
          chart.setOption({
            title: { text: chart.getOption().title[0].text },
            xAxis: { data: chart.getOption().xAxis[0].data },
            series: chart.getOption().series
          })

`

欢迎评论:

提示:欢迎大家在评论区讨论相关问题。
可以关注博主,我会持续更新工作中遇到的技术小砖头,供大家使用。
也可以在评论区告知好的小砖头或技术,我会收录。
还可以指出本博文错误,希望大家不吝赐教。

转载请注明出处或者链接地址:https://www.qianduange.cn//article/4093.html
标签
评论
会员中心 联系我 留言建议 回顶部
复制成功!